首页 > 开发工具 > VSCode > 正文

后端开发者的VSCode瑞士军刀:插件推荐

P粉986688829
发布: 2025-12-16 05:21:21
原创
964人浏览过
后端开发者用VS Code核心诉求是稳、快、准:需稳定调试(JavaScript Debugger)、快速执行(Code Runner、Quokka.js)、精准校验(ESLint+Prettier、Code Spell Checker、indent-rainbow)、高效服务测试(REST Client、SQLTools、Redis Explorer)及协同开发(Remote-SSH、GitLens、Path Intellisense)。

后端开发者的vscode瑞士军刀:插件推荐

后端开发者用 VS Code,核心诉求很明确:稳、快、准——稳在调试和运行不翻车,快在路径跳转和代码补全不卡顿,准在语法检查和格式统一不出错。不需要花哨的前端预览或 Markdown 渲染,但得有扎实的代码分析、服务交互、远程协作能力。

调试与运行:本地环境闭环不靠终端

后端写完逻辑,最怕改完代码还得切终端敲 node app.jspython main.py。这类重复操作能省则省。

  • Code Runner:支持 Node.js、Python、Java、Go 等主流后端语言,右键或快捷键一键执行当前文件,输出直接在集成终端显示,适合快速验证接口逻辑或算法片段。
  • Quokka.js:专为 JS/TS 设计的实时沙盒,写个 fetch 调用、数据库连接测试、对象转换逻辑,改一行就看到结果,比反复启服务快得多。
  • JavaScript Debugger(VS Code 内置增强版):比默认调试器更稳定,支持 attach 到已运行进程、条件断点、表达式求值,Node.js 后端调试主力。

代码质量:从写错到写对,一步到位

后端代码一旦上线,小错误可能引发大故障。ESLint + Prettier 是基础防线,但还得加一层“语义级”校验。

  • ESLint + Prettier:ESLint 检查变量未使用、异步未处理、安全风险(如 eval、不安全的正则),Prettier 统一缩进、分号、括号风格。两者搭配 eslint-config-prettier 关闭冲突规则,避免来回打架。
  • Code Spell Checker:后端常写 config、env、DTO 字段名,拼错 password、authroization 这类词容易埋雷。它识别驼峰命名中的拼写错误,实时标红提醒。
  • indent-rainbow:嵌套 if/else、try/catch、多层 Promise.then 链里,缩进错一位就逻辑跑偏。彩虹色缩进让层级一目了然,肉眼防错效果明显。

服务与协议:不用切工具,直接测接口和连数据库

后端天天跟 HTTP、SQL、Redis 打交道,插件能少开一个窗口,就少一次上下文切换。

青泥AI
青泥AI

青泥学术AI写作辅助平台

青泥AI 360
查看详情 青泥AI
  • REST Client:在 .http 文件里写 GET /api/users?id=123,Ctrl+Alt+R 直接发送,响应自动折叠展示,支持环境变量、Bearer Token、Cookie 管理,比 Postman 轻量,比 curl 好维护。
  • SQLTools:连接 MySQL、PostgreSQL、SQLite 等,执行查询、查看表结构、导出结果为 JSON/CSV,支持多连接切换,SQL 写完直接跑,不用切 DBeaver。
  • Redis Explorer:可视化浏览 Redis key、类型、TTL,支持字符串、Hash、List 快速编辑和删除,开发中查缓存状态非常顺手。

工程协同:远程、Git、配置,一并拿下

后端常要连测试机、看日志、查提交记录、管理多环境配置,这些事别再靠手动拼命令。

  • Remote-SSH:直接在本地 VS Code 编辑远程服务器上的代码,配合免密登录,调试、部署、查日志都在同一界面完成,替代 vim + ssh 组合。
  • GitLens:光标悬停看某行是谁什么时候改的、为什么改;右键 Compare with Previous Revision 快速定位引入 Bug 的变更;还能图形化看分支关系,团队协作时信息密度拉满。
  • Path Intellisense:import './config/database' 时自动补全路径,尤其在多层目录的 NestJS、Spring Boot(Java 文件夹结构模拟)项目中,避免手输错误导致编译失败。

基本上就这些。不复杂但容易忽略——比如没配好 ESLint 规则,或者 REST Client 的环境变量没设对,反而拖慢节奏。选 5–8 个真正贴合你技术栈的,配好再开工,效率提升是实打实的。

以上就是后端开发者的VSCode瑞士军刀:插件推荐的详细内容,更多请关注php中文网其它相关文章!

最佳 Windows 性能的顶级免费优化软件
最佳 Windows 性能的顶级免费优化软件

每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。

下载
来源:php中文网
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
开源免费商场系统广告
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号